Frequently Asked Questions
- Q: What is the size of Fat Daddio's PCC-83 Cheesecake Pan? A: The Fat Daddio's PCC-83 Cheesecake Pan measures 8 inches in diameter and 3 inches in depth.
- Q: What materials is this cheesecake pan made of? A: The cheesecake pan is made of 16-gauge anodized aluminum, which provides durability and performance.
- Q: Is this pan safe for citrus-based foods? A: Yes, the anodized aluminum material is safe for citrus-based foods and does not contain any chemical coatings.
- Q: Can I use this pan for other desserts besides cheesecake? A: Absolutely! This pan is ideal for various desserts including upside-down cakes, tiramisu, ice cream cakes, and other specialty desserts.
- Q: How does the anodized aluminum affect baking? A: Anodized aluminum heats and cools quicker than traditional bakeware, allowing for even heating and preventing over-baking.
- Q: What is the recommended care for this cheesecake pan? A: It is recommended to hand wash the pan for best results, as this helps maintain its anodized finish.
- Q: Will this pan fit in an air fryer? A: Yes, it fits perfectly in 5.3 and 10-quart air fryers, as well as 8-quart pressure cookers.
- Q: Is there a warranty for this product? A: Yes, the Fat Daddio's PCC-83 Cheesecake Pan comes with a lifetime warranty.
- Q: Can I use metal utensils on this pan? A: It is recommended to avoid using metal utensils to prevent scratching; silicone or wooden utensils are preferable.
- Q: What is the unique feature of the bottom of the pan? A: The seamless bottom allows for easy de-panning; simply push up from the bottom to release the baked goods.
